Choosing the Right Installation Height

When it comes to installing your Whirlpool over-the-range microwave, the first thing you’ll want to consider is the height. The ideal installation height will depend on the size of your microwave, your personal preference, and the layout of your kitchen. As a general rule of thumb, it’s best to install your microwave so that the bottom of the unit is at least 15 inches above the cooktop. This will ensure that you have enough clearance to easily access the controls and cooktop.

To determine the exact installation height, measure the height of your cooktop and add 15 inches. You can also consult your microwave’s user manual for specific installation recommendations. Some microwaves may have additional features, such as a sensor or a turntable, that require a specific installation height. By choosing the right installation height, you’ll be able to enjoy safe and convenient microwave operation.

How Long Does the Installation Process Take?

The length of time it takes to install a Whirlpool over-the-range microwave will depend on the complexity of the installation and the individual’s level of experience. On average, a professional installation can take anywhere from 2 to 4 hours. However, this time frame can vary depending on the specific installation requirements and any necessary repairs or modifications.

If you’re installing the microwave yourself, the process may take longer, depending on your level of experience and the tools and equipment you have available. Be sure to allow plenty of time for the installation and any necessary repairs or modifications.

Reusing the Existing Mounting Bracket

If you’re replacing an old microwave with a new Whirlpool over-the-range model, you may be wondering if you can reuse the existing mounting bracket. In most cases, the answer is yes, but it depends on the specific mounting bracket and the new microwave’s requirements.

Before reusing the mounting bracket, make sure it’s compatible with the new microwave and meets the manufacturer’s specifications. You’ll also want to ensure that the bracket is securely attached to the wall and can support the weight of the new microwave. By reusing the existing mounting bracket, you’ll be able to save time and money, while also reducing waste and minimizing the environmental impact of your project.
